Bol The methodology included both qualitative and quantitative phytochemical analyses. In the quantitative section, emphasis was placed on the lowry method for protein estimation, a widely accepted technique based on protein-copper ion complexation. Additionally, we conducted prior estimation of several key phytochemicals including alkaloids, phenols, flavonoids, steroids, sugars, starches, and amino acids to assess the broader nutritional and therapeutic value of the selected plants. To evaluate their potential anticancer activity, Sulforhodamine B(SRB) assay was performed on COLO-205 (colon cancer) cell lines using extracts of the selected weed plants. Among the all tested species, Albizia lebbeck (L) Benth emerged as the most promising species, showing the highest levels across all tested phytochemical parameters, including a significantly high protein concentration. This indicates its strong potential as a natural, nutrient-dense veganprotein source with additional phytotherapeutic benefits. Moreover, the SRB assay suggested a possible anticancer property in some plant extracts, with Albizia lebbeck (L) Benth again showing notable bioactivity.
